#1e03eb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e03eb is composed of 11.8% red, 1.2%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.2% cyan, 98.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 247 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 46.7%. #1e03eb color hex could be obtained by blending #3c06ff with #0000d7. Closest websafe color is: #3300ff.

#1e03eb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e03eb has RGB values of R:30, G:3, B:235 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 1967083.
